Application from Philippines.. are you still taking IELTS for language profiency test?
I've heard that you don't need to take IELTS?? How true ??
Can you shed light on this please?

Majority of what I read in the forum was asked to take IELTS exam. Very few exception where the IELTS was waived. It may only be waived if your education was acquired from English speaking country or you have MBA or PhD and even though, most are still asked to take IELTS.
Prepare now and take it when your ready so that when CIC ask for it, you can just submit your result. What type of application do you have in Canada (FSW, PNP, etc)?

I took IELTS before I left Philippines and I had a working permit then. I applied for PR after a year and they looked for my IELTS results. This will add up to your points also.

I think waiving IELTS is a case to case basis and it is the best to always be prepared...
In my case, I requested for a letter from my school that english is the medium of instruction. I am not sure if this will be enough, given my work experience as well, but I still yet to know if CIC will ask me to take IELTS and I'm preparing myself incase they do.
though I am not applying in Manila but I'm holding a Philippine passport.
